The Singing Band’s Union is a musical and spiritual fellowship within the church, composed of members who minister through singing. Here’s an overview of what it typically involves:
🎶 About the Singing Band Union (SBU) – PCG
1. Purpose:
To worship and glorify God through music.
To support church services and programs with traditional and choral music.
To promote Christian fellowship among members.
To evangelize through song and outreach.
2. Membership:
Open to all members of the Presbyterian Church of Ghana who love to sing and are committed to spiritual growth.
Typically includes both youth and adults.
3. Activities:
Weekly rehearsals and spiritual gatherings.
Participation in church services, weddings, funerals, and special events.
Organizing annual festivals, musical competitions, and workshops.
Outreach programs in communities and hospitals.
